9.FIRST READING: Adoption of an Ordinance Amending Palo Alto Municipal Code Title 18
{Zoning) to Modify the Housing Incentive Program, Affordable Housing Incentive
Program, and Retail Preservation Ordinance {Housing Element Programs 3.3A, B, and D;
3.4A-D; and 6.2A). CEQA Status --Addendum to the Comprehensive Plan Environmental
Impact Report {EIR), adopted December 18, 2023 {SCH #2014052101).
MOTION: Mayor Lauing moved, seconded by Councilmember Reckdahl, to amend Title 18
{Zoning) of the Palo Alto Municipal Code {PAMC) to implement Programs 3.3A, B, and D, 3.4A
D, and 6.2A of the Housing Element regarding the Affordable Housing Incentive Program {AHIP),
Housing Incentive Program {HIP), and Retail Preservation Ordinance, with the following
additions:
•Modify the retail node to extend along El Camino Real from Page Mill Road to the
southern City boundary, and refer to the Planning & Transportation Commission for
further discussion and recommendation to City Council
•Exclude auto dealerships {AD overlay) near El Camino Real and Charleston Road from
the HIP Program
MOTION PASSED: 6-0-1 {Lythcott-Haims absent)

NOTE: Action minutes are prepared in accordance with Palo Alto Municipal Code (PAMC)
2.04.lG0(a) and (b). Summary minutes (sense) are prepared in accordance with PAMC Section
2.04.lG0(c). Beginning in January 2018, in accordance with Ordinance No. 5423, the City Council
found action minutes and the video/audio recordings of Council proceedings to be the official
records of both Council and committee proceedings. These recordings are available on the
City's website.
